Business Atlas and Shippers' Guide (1895)
Published by Rand McNally & Co.

A note taken from the Shipper's Guide for Ayr:
Services available in 1895: had a Post Office, no Railroad mentioned

Ayr is contained in a comprehensive list of Post Offices that was created by Cameron Blevins and Richard Helbock.<1>
